Powerful musical storytelling by young Melbourne singer/songwriter/activist Levi McGrath. The evocative sounds of thumb piano and African percussion meld with guitar and western instrumentation in a compelling multimedia experience about Levi's journey working alongside World Vision as they rehabilitated rescued child soldiers in Northern Uganda. Tim Costello (CEO of World Vision Australia) says, ‘Levi's ability to communicate through his music something of the people he has met and the situation he's seen is extremely moving and demonstrates his unique songwriting ability. It's impossible to listen to his music and not be stirred into action.’ Levi's stories and songs will inspire you to take a stand against injustice in your world.
